Output 5f150183b430be07fff0f149f11922aec7a1bc87820653f939d8630742f6ef94:2

value
43542500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dfc7b8402f4fff45920edf14c3f209316dfa31bd OP_EQUAL
address
3N6Fs6Hn7JZRhLs6idivWQ95g7uTzc5tnE
transaction
5f150183b430be07fff0f149f11922aec7a1bc87820653f939d8630742f6ef94